A vulnerability in mintplex-labs/anything-llm allows for a denial of service (DoS) condition through the modification of a user's `id` attribute to a value of 0. This issue affects the current version of the software, with the latest commit id `57984fa85c31988b2eff429adfc654c46e0c342a`. By exploiting this vulnerability, an attacker, with manager or admin privileges, can render a chosen account completely inaccessible. The application's mechanism for suspending accounts does not provide a means to reverse this condition through the UI, leading to uncontrolled resource consumption. The vulnerability is introduced due to the lack of input validation and sanitization in the user modification endpoint and the middleware's token validation logic. This issue has been addressed in version 1.0.0 of the software.Show less

A race condition vulnerability exists in the mintplex-labs/anything-llm repository, specifically within the user invite acceptance process. Attackers can exploit this vulnerability by sending multiple concurrent requests to accept a single user invite, allowing the creation of multiple user accounts from a single invite link intended for only one user. This bypasses the intended security mechanism that restricts invite acceptance to a single user, leading to unauthorized user creation without detection in the invite tab. The issue is due to the lack of validation for concurrent requests in the backend.Show less

In mintplex-labs/anything-llm, an attacker can exploit improper input validation by sending a malformed JSON payload to the '/system/enable-multi-user' endpoint. This triggers an error that is caught by a catch block, which in turn deletes all users and disables the 'multi_user_mode'. The vulnerability allows an attacker to remove all existing users and potentially create a new admin user without requiring a password, leading to unauthorized access and control over the application.Show less

mintplex-labs/anything-llm is vulnerable to improper input validation, allowing attackers to read and delete arbitrary files on the server. By manipulating the 'logo_filename' parameter in the 'system-preferences' API endpoint, an attacker can construct requests to read sensitive files or the application's '.env' file, and even delete files by setting the 'logo_filename' to the path of the target file and invoking the 'remove-logo' API endpoint. This vulnerability is due to the lack of proper sanitization of user-supplied input.Show less

A mass assignment vulnerability exists in the `/api/invite/:code` endpoint of the mintplex-labs/anything-llm repository, allowing unauthorized creation of high-privileged accounts. By intercepting and modifying the HTTP request during the account creation process via an invitation link, an attacker can add a `role` property with `admin` value, thereby gaining administrative access. This issue arises due to the lack of property allowlisting and blocklisting, enabling the attacker to exploit the system and perform actions as an administrator.Show less

A stored Cross-Site Scripting (XSS) vulnerability exists in the chat functionality of the mintplex-labs/anything-llm repository, allowing attackers to execute arbitrary JavaScript in the context of a user's session. By manipulating the ChatBot responses, an attacker can inject malicious scripts to perform actions on behalf of the user, such as creating a new admin account or changing the user's password, leading to a complete takeover of the AnythingLLM application. The vulnerability stems from the improper sanitization of user and ChatBot input, specifically through the use of `dangerouslySetInnerHTML`. Successful exploitation requires convincing an admin to add a malicious LocalAI ChatBot to their AnythingLLM instance.Show less

A vulnerability in mintplex-labs/anything-llm allows users with manager roles to escalate their privileges to admin roles through a mass assignment issue. The '/admin/system-preferences' API endpoint improperly authorizes manager-level users to modify the 'multi_user_mode' system variable, enabling them to access the '/api/system/enable-multi-user' endpoint and create a new admin user. This issue results from the endpoint accepting a full JSON object in the request body without proper validation of modifiable fields, leading to unauthorized modification of system settings and subsequent privilege escalation.Show less

mintplex-labs/anything-llm is vulnerable to path traversal attacks due to insufficient validation of user-supplied input in the logo filename functionality. Attackers can exploit this vulnerability by manipulating the logo filename to reference files outside of the restricted directory. This can lead to unauthorized reading or deletion of files by utilizing the `/api/system/upload-logo` and `/api/system/logo` endpoints. The issue stems from the lack of filtering or validation on the logo filename, allowing attackers to target sensitive files such as the application's database.Show less

The inclusion of the web scraper for AnythingLLM means that any user with the proper authorization level (manager, admin, and when in single user) could put in the URL ``` http://169.254.169.254/latest/meta-data/identity-credentials/ec2/security-credentials/ec2-instance ``` which is a special IP and URL that resolves only when the request comes from within an EC2 instance. This would allow the user to see the connection/secret credentials for their specific instance and be able to manage it regardless of who deployed it. The user would have to have pre-existing knowledge of the hosting infra which the target instance is deployed on, but if sent - would resolve if on EC2 and the proper `iptable` or firewall rule is not configured for their setup.Show less
